Terroir
The red sandstone bedrock has produced a sandy limestone soil, which has combined with colluvial soil from the areas of high ground on either side of the terroir.
Vineyard
Grenache 60%
Syrah 40%
Average age of vines: 35 years
Yield: 50 hl/ha.
Minimum use of pesticide approach (Agriculture raisonnée)
Vinification
Direct pressing of the destemmed grapes while filling the pneumatic press.
"Egouttage", light pressing at constant temperature.
Tasting notes
A very pale rosé with rosewood nuances.
An intense and rich nose of crisp apples and passion fruit
Bright and ample with a smooth finish
Matching food & wine
Fish marinated in Ponzu sauce, spicy and fragrant cuisine
